Ambipolar organic field-effect transistors based on solution-processed single crystal microwires of a quinoidal
J C Ribierre1, L Zhao, S Furukawa
1Kyushu University, Center for Organic Photonics and Electronics Research (OPERA), Fukuoka 819-0395, Japan. adachi@opera.kyushu-u.ac.jp.
Abstract:
A simple and versatile solution-processing method based on molecular self-assembly is used to fabricate organic single crystal microwires of a low bandgap quinoidal oligothiophene derivative. Individual single crystal microwire transistors present well-balanced ambipolar behaviour with hole and electron mobilities as high as 0.4 and 0.5 cm(2) V(-1) s(-1), respectively.
